Is a Messenger Bag Good for High School Students?
A messenger bag can indeed be an excellent choice for high school students, provided the right considerations are made. For those carrying laptops, opting for a model with a built-in or optional sleeve ensures that style and functionality coexist seamlessly.
Messenger bags have gained popularity for their stylish, urban aesthetic and easy accessibility. They typically feature a single shoulder strap that can be worn across the chest or over one shoulder. This design allows for quick and convenient access to your belongings without having to remove the bag entirely.
For high school students who don't need to tote a laptop, a general-use messenger bag might suffice. These bags often provide ample space for textbooks, notebooks, and other essentials.
However, with the increasing integration of technology in education, many students find themselves carrying laptops or tablets to school, necessitating a bag that can accommodate this tech accessory.
A Messenger Bag Can Be a Good Choice If…
• Your student carries a laptop or tablet daily
• They prefer quick access to books and supplies
• They don’t overload their bag with heavy textbooks
• They walk, bike, or commute short distances
• They value organization and structure
For students who meet these criteria, a messenger bag can be both practical and comfortable, especially when it’s designed with proper padding and weight distribution.
Because school bags are used every day and often set down quickly, durability and device protection matter more than style alone. Reinforced padding, secure compartments, and materials that hold up over time can make a noticeable difference over a school year.
That’s why some students and parents choose messenger bags with built-in laptop or tablet compartments, or pair a messenger bag with a slim protective sleeve to add an extra layer of protection without bulk.
Are Messenger Bags Good for School?
Messenger bags can be a good option for school, depending on your individual needs and preferences. The decision to carry a laptop or tablet to school hinges on several factors, including the student's grade level, coursework, and personal preferences.
In today's educational landscape, tablets and laptops are frequently used for note-taking, research, and collaborative projects. As such, having an Android or iPad messenger bag that can safely transport and protect a either piece of technology becomes crucial.
Messenger bags are typically comfortable to wear, as they distribute the weight of your belongings across one shoulder. However, it's important to choose a bag that has a padded strap and that fits you well.
Messenger bags often have multiple compartments and pockets, which can help you keep your school supplies organized. Separate pockets for laptops, chargers, and other accessories prevent tangling of cables and make it easy to locate items when needed. However, it's important to make sure that the bag has enough compartments to accommodate all of your needs.
Messenger bags are generally made from durable materials, such as nylon. This means that they can withstand the wear and tear of everyday use. While the initial investment might be more, choosing a quality messenger bag will be a better value in the long run vs. buying a new bag each year before school starts.

Best Messenger Bag for College
Finding the best messenger bag for college is easy if you can anticipate your needs. Will you be carrying a laptop and/or tablet each day? What about books or clothing? What about art supplies if you're creative?
Here are some other components to look for when seeking the best messenger bag for college.
Ensure that the messenger bag is appropriately sized to accommodate your laptop. Check the dimensions of the laptop sleeve or compartment to confirm compatibility.
High-quality materials and durable construction are crucial, especially if the bag will be subjected to daily wear and tear of being late to class. Look for features like reinforced stitching and water-resistant materials to enhance longevity.
Consider the adjustability of the shoulder strap and the overall comfort of the bag. A padded shoulder strap and air mesh back panel contribute to a more comfortable carrying experience, especially when the bag is loaded with books and a laptop.
